The Ultimate List of Police Dog Breeds: A Detailed Guide

There are many breeds of dogs that are commonly used in police work due to their intelligence, agility, and loyalty. Some popular police dog breeds include German Shepherds, Belgian Malinois, Dutch Shepherds, and Labrador Retrievers. Each of these breeds possesses unique qualities that make them well-suited for the demands of police work.

The Origins of Pugs: Exploring the Country of Origin

The pug, known for its distinctive wrinkled face and charming personality, has a rich history tracing back to its origin in China during the Han dynasty. This ancient breed has captivated the hearts of dog lovers for centuries, and its unique origins have contributed to its enduring popularity as a beloved household pet.

Why Do Dogs Like Squeaky Toys: The Science Behind Their Fascination

Dogs are drawn to squeaky toys due to their instinctual desire to hunt and capture prey. The high-pitched sound triggers their predatory instincts, providing mental and physical stimulation. This behavior mimics the process of taking down prey, offering a sense of reward and satisfaction for dogs.

Managing Warts in Dogs: Effective Treatment Options and Prevention

Canine warts are a common skin condition found in dogs. These benign growths, caused by the papilloma virus, are generally harmless but can cause discomfort if they become irritated. It is important to have your dog examined by a veterinarian to determine the best course of treatment.

The Best Dog Breeds for Living with Cats: A Detailed Guide

When it comes to choosing a dog breed that gets along with cats, it's important to consider the dog's temperament, energy level, and prey drive. Breeds such as Golden Retrievers, Labradors, and Beagles are known for being friendly and non-aggressive towards cats, making them a good fit for multi-pet households. It's also important to introduce them properly and supervise their interactions to ensure a harmonious relationship between the two pets.

Expert Advice on Ideal Tug of War Duration for Dogs

Playing tug of war with your dog can be a fun bonding experience, but it's important to set limits. Aim for short, 5-10 minute sessions to prevent over-exertion and keep the game under your control.

Understanding Puppy Teething: Signs and Solutions

As a puppy owner, it's important to be aware of the signs that indicate your puppy is teething. Look for excessive chewing, drooling, and in some cases, even loss of appetite. Providing appropriate chew toys and gentle dental care can help ease the discomfort for your teething puppy.

The Top 10 Rarest Dog Breeds: Discover the Most Unique Canine Companions

The rarest breed of dog is the Norwegian Lundehund, with only a few hundred in existence. Known for their unique physical traits and hunting abilities, this breed is a beloved rarity among dog enthusiasts worldwide.
